Data centre projects: system planning
Supplied by Schneider Electric on Tuesday, 08 October, 2013
Data centre system planning has historically been considered unstructured and difficult with opportunities for missteps and miscommunication. By viewing system planning as a standardised process, consisting of an orderly sequence of tasks that progressively develop and refine the system concept, the project will achieve the agreed-to results more efficiently.
This white paper outlines 4 practical steps that can cut costs in your data centre project by simplifying and shortening the planning process.
